为什么获取数组长度用.length(成员变量形式),而获取String长度用.length()(成员方法形式)?” 我当时一听,觉得问得很有道理。做同样一件事情,为什么采用两种风格迥异风格呢?况且,Java数组其实是完备(full-fledged)对象,直接暴露成员变量,可能不是一种很OO风格。那么,设计Java那帮天才为什么这么做呢? 带着这个疑问,我查阅
转载 2023-09-04 20:05:35
93阅读
## Java获取数字长度方法 在Java编程中,经常会遇到需要获取数字长度情况,比如需要验证用户输入手机号是否符合长度要求,或者需要统计某个数字有多少位数等。本文将介绍在Java中如何获取数字长度,同时提供相应代码示例和序列图以便更好地理解。 ### 1. 使用Stringlength()方法 在Java中,我们可以将数字转换为字符串,然后利用字符串`length()`方
原创 2024-03-18 06:05:17
297阅读
一、Java基本数据类型Java语言提供了8种基本类型。6种数字类型(4个整数型,2个浮点型),1种字符类型,还有1种布尔型。1.整数类型Java整数都是有符号,用二进制表示都是补码形式(最高位0表示正,1表示负)。没有C中unsigned无符号类型。byte 字节类型 大小:8 bit; 范围:-128 ~ 127; 默认值:0;int 整型 大小:32 bit; 范围:-2,147,48
string概念:string是C++标准库一个重要部分,主要用于字符串处理。相关头文件 :#include <string>string定义:string str; //str为空字符串,长度为 0(默认构造函数)常用函数:1.length():得到字符串长度C语言中使用strlen()来获取字符串长度C++中使用str.size()或str.length().St
转载 2023-09-02 16:32:39
74阅读
最长平台问题描述如下:一个从小到大排列数组,这个数组中一个平台就是连续一段值相同元素。例如:122333445中22,333等都是平台,333为最长平台。一般常见算法是一个计算机科学家首先给出Java代码 privatestaticintf1(int[] array) { if(array ==null|| array.length ==0) return0; intlength =
Java语言提供了八种基本类型。六种数字类型(四个整数型,两个浮点型),一种字符类型,还有一种布尔型。  1、整数:包括int(4字节),short(2字节),byte(1字节),long(8字节)     2、浮点型:float(4字节),double(8字节)  3、字符:char (2字节、C语言中1字节,存储一个汉字) 4、布尔:boolean &
转载 2017-05-06 09:17:46
143阅读
关于pythonint型数据大小,我们可以用sizeof内置方法,查看一个数内存大小i=0 print(i.__sizeof__())24但是如果我们数变大了,它就会动态进行变化i=99999999999999 print(i.__sizeof__())32以python3版本为例说明, int 类型在python中是动态长度。因为python3中int类型是长整型,理论支持无限大
转载 2023-06-08 19:15:36
113阅读
本节主要介绍Python中基础知识中数据类型,数字和布尔值介绍几个知识点:1)内置函数print()用法,直接打印括号里面的内容,或者print后跟多个输出,以逗号分隔。2)内置函数type(),查询变量数据类型。使用以下命令可以查看变量aaa数据类型>>>print(aaa,type(aaa))1.数字1.1.int(integer整数,整型)例如:6是一个整数例子
 1、String类创建字符串String str1,str2; str1="My name"; str2="My name is";连接字符串public class Text1 { public static void main(String[] args){ String s1=new String("hello");
【判断题】. 为了调整硬度,便于机械加工,低碳钢、低碳低合金钢在锻造后应采用正火处理。【简答题】请大家自由分组,原则上3人一组(成员不足时,2人亦可),以PPT形式提交作业,PPT中一定要写清楚每个成员名字,并按照第一周课堂上讲过PPT格式来设计。另外,请注意每个小组成员均需提交一次PPT,否则无法打分。谢谢大家! Task Two.docx Resources: Harold Godwins
1.数据类型数据类型 基本数据类型 数值型:byte,short,int,long,double,float字符型:char布尔型:boolean引用数据类型 数组、类、接口1.1整型变量基本语法格式:int 变量名 = 初始值;代码示例:int a = 20; System.out.println(a);注意事项: 在java中,一个int变量占4个字节,与操纵系统无直
转载 2023-07-16 20:27:03
127阅读
在XHR诞生前,网页要获取客户端和服务器任何状态更新,都需要刷新一次,在XHR诞生后就可以完全通过JS代码异步实现这一过程。XHR诞生也使最初网页制作转换为开发交互应用,拉开了WEB2.0序幕。 XHR是一种浏览器API,极大简化了异步通信过程,开发者并不需要关注底层实现,因为浏览器会为我们完成这些工作,如连接管理、协议协商、HTTP请求格式化等等。最初版本XHR能力非常有
大家好,又来给大家讲述Java基础知识。上次说了Java变量与数据类型之一:Java编程规范,关键字与标识符,这次将接着往下说,谈谈Java常量与变量。常量与变量(必须牢牢掌握)1、常量1)、定义在程序执行过程中,其值不发生改变量。2)、分类A:字面值常量B:自定义常量(后面讲)3)、字面值常量A:字符串常量 “hello”B:整数常量 12,23C:小数常量 12.345D:字符常量 ‘a’
    我们知道在java集合框架中有一个支持有序并且可以重复List接口,而在此接口下有支持随机访问效率较高ArrayList,底层是链表实现LinkedList,和底层实现也是数组Vector,今天我们就来看一个ArrayList实现。ArrayList源码实现,或许大家也都或多或少去看过,或者研究过。知道底层实现依赖是数组,初始长度
转载 2023-09-22 08:34:23
103阅读
## Python获取数字字节长度指南 在学习Python编程时,了解如何处理数据字节长度尤其重要,尤其是在处理网络传输、文件存储等方面。本文将介绍如何获取一个数字字节长度,并以清晰步骤和代码示例帮助您理解这一过程。 ### 流程概述 我们将通过以下步骤来获取数字字节长度: | 步骤 | 描述 | |------|------| | 1 | 定义一个函数来计算字节长度 |
原创 2024-08-16 07:32:12
40阅读
# 教你如何在Python中获取数字或字符字节长度 在Python编程中,了解对象字节长度是非常重要,尤其是在处理数据传输、存储和性能优化时。本文将带您通过简单易懂步骤,学会使用Python获取数字或者字符字节长度。我们将使用表格和流程图帮助您理清思路,并提供详细代码示例及注释。 ## 实现流程 以下是获取数字或字符字节长度流程概览: | 步骤编号 | 任务
原创 2024-08-14 06:16:15
76阅读
Java编程中,我们经常需要获取不同数据类型长度信息,比如字符串(String)、数组(Array)和集合(Collection)等。针对这些常见数据类型,Java提供了不同方法和属性来获取它们长度。下面是每个数据类型获取长度方式和底层原理介绍。1. 字符串(String)类型字符串是Java一个内置数据类型,用于表示一串字符序列。要获取字符串长度,我们可以使用字符串对象 le
1、/*** 计算字符串长度. 一个汉字长度按2计算. 如果给定字符串为null, 返回0.* * @param str * 待计算长度字符串 * @return 字符串长度 */ public static int strlen(String str) { if (str == null || str.length() <= 0) { return 0; } int len = 0;
ArrayList(集合)底层:是一个可变动态数组结构,ArrayList是基于数组实现,其容量能自动增长, 当调用一个空参构造创建一个集合时,其底层会初始化一个长度为0数组结构,当添加第一个元素时其底层会初始化一个长度为10数组数据结构。但其集合长度是1(这里集合长度指的是那个用size()方法得到长度,所以这个长度是随着集合中元素增多而增长减少而减少,但其数组数据结构在集合长
转载 2023-10-09 08:53:50
13阅读
# Java字符串获取字母长度数字长度实现 ## 介绍 在Java编程中,我们经常需要对字符串进行各种操作,其中包括获取字符串中字母和数字长度。本文将介绍如何实现这一功能,并提供了详细步骤和代码示例。 ## 整体流程 下面是实现该功能整体流程,我们可以通过一个流程图来描述: ```mermaid journey title Java字符串获取字母长度数字长度实现流程
原创 2023-10-08 03:43:24
118阅读
  • 1
  • 2
  • 3
  • 4
  • 5